Present: regional directors and counsel. Main item: the licensing dispute with Garrow Systems over the Lanternby toolkit. Counsel reported that Garrow alleges our branch deployments exceed seat limits; our audit suggests the overage is marginal. Agreed actions: freeze new Lanternby installs at all branches, complete the usage audit within two weeks, and prepare a settlement range. Branch managers should route any Garrow correspondence to counsel unopened. Discussion then turned to strategy, summarized in the note below.

management briefing: Only 7 of the 120 pilot accounts renewed Ralael, so a churn review is set for January 1.

**Q3 Planning Note — Alternate Supplier Qualification**

For the incoming director: our single-source dependency on Pellamor Castings for the Driftline housing presents unacceptable continuity risk. Procurement has shortlisted three candidate foundries in the Arnovia corridor and begun material testing. Qualification should complete by mid-quarter, with dual sourcing live before the winter build cycle. The underlying commercial reasoning is set out below.

management briefing: Silmirek Group is in early talks to buy Oliysix Group for about $124.4 million. The Briath launch date is December 14, and nothing goes to the press before then. Legal wants the Sildorax Logistics term sheet withdrawn before May 4.

Migration step 2 — vendoring third-party fonts in Glyphbarrow. Reviewer, here's the gist: we're done fetching fonts at build time from the old mirror. Each typeface now lives in the repo under its license file, and the build verifies checksums against the manifest. Watch for sneaky additions — any new font needs a license entry or CI fails. Subsetting happens in the pipeline, so don't commit pre-subset files. The manifest service reads its settings from the block that follows.

config for hawip-bahop:
[fendor]
host = fendor.paliqworks.corp
user = fendor_svc
database = fendor_prod